A bstract We investigate generalised global symmetries in 3d N=4 N = 4 orthosymplectic quiver gauge theories. Using the superconformal index, we identify a D 8 categorical symmetry web in a class of theories featuring so (2N) usp (2N) so 2 N × usp 2 N gauge algebra (at zero Chern-Simons levels) and n bifundamental half-hypermultiplets, analogous to ABJ-type models. As a distinct contribution, we improve the prescription, previously studied in the literature, for computing Coulomb branch Hilbert series of SO (N) gauge theories with N f vector hypermultiplets. Our improved prescription extends these methods by incorporating fugacities for discrete zero-form symmetries — specifically charge conjugation and magnetic symmetries — and properly treating background magnetic fluxes for the flavour symmetry. This refinement enables calculations for various global forms (O (N) ±, Spin (N), Pin (N) ) and ensures consistency with the Coulomb branch limit of the superconformal index and known dualities. The proper treatment of fluxes is particularly essential for analysing orthosymplectic quivers where such a flavour symmetry is gauged. We verify our methods through several examples, including an analysis of the mapping of discrete symmetries under mirror symmetry for T SO (N) and T USp (2 N) theories. The analysis also readily generalises to the T ρ SO (N) and T ρ USp (2 N) theories associated with partition ρ.
